Deadline Extension for Applications to the National Call for CSO Proposals under Component 3

News

Due to a difficult situation with the electricity, the EU Anti-Corruption Initiative announces about deadline extension for applications to the National Call for CSO Proposals under Component 3.

The objective of the call for CSO proposals is to support strategic and innovative project initiatives from Ukraine’s civil society, investigative media and business networks that are likely to deliver concrete and measurable results in one or more of the following fields:

  • Ensuring a transparent and efficient process of Ukraine’s reconstruction (including rapid recovery) at the national and/or local level by means of, for instance, policy advocacy, cooperation with authorities or business associations, and monitoring;
  • Supporting further implementation of anti-corruption reforms necessary to advance Ukraine’s EU integration process;
  • Monitoring the work on asset recovery, asset forfeiture and asset management;
  • Monitoring of the implementation of the state anti-corruption program and National Anti-Corruption Strategy;
  • Overseeing the effectiveness and independence of Ukraine’s anti-corruption institutions.

New deadline for applications is 23 December 18.00 Kyiv time.
